WebMar 19, 2024 · from bisect import bisect_left import torch import torch.nn.functional as F def comparing_idx_search_methods (): import random import time def bisect_search … WebOct 17, 2008 · bisect_left finds the first position p at which an element could be inserted in a given sorted range while maintaining the sorted order. That will be the position of x if x exists in the range. If p is the past-the-end position, x wasn't found. Otherwise, we can test to see if x is there to see if x was found.. from bisect import bisect_left def binary_search(a, x, …
GB Guernsey 1940 2d bisect fine used on un-addressed envelope …
WebOct 29, 2024 · from bisect import bisect_left def insert(seq, keys, item, keyfunc=lambda v: v): """Insert an item into a sorted list using a separate corresponding sorted keys list and … WebThe bisect_right() function finds the insertion point for a new element in a sorted Python list. If there are values already present in the list as the new element then the insertion point is to the right side of the last such element. ... import bisect. import heapq # Class representing a share in a company. # This specific implementation ... how to sanitize and validate user input c#
Binary Search (bisect) in Python - GeeksforGeeks
WebLine 1: We import the bisect module. Line 3: We initialize a sorted list, [1, 2, 3, 4, 5, 7], and assign it to a variable, sorted_list. Lines 7–11: We store 6 in the new_element. Next, we … WebFeb 27, 2024 · import bisect bisect. bisect_left (a, x) # aのリストに対して値xを二分探索して、左側の挿入点を返す bisect. bisect_right (a, x) # aのリストに対して値xを二分探索して、右側の挿入点を返す bisect. bisect (a, x) # bisect_right(a, x)と同様 bisect. insort_left (a, x) # ソートされた順序に保ちつつ挿入する bisect. insort_right (a, x ... Webimport bisect class sqrt_array(object): def __init__(self, digits): self.precision = float(10** (digits)) def __getitem__(self, key): return (key/self.precision)**2.0 sa = sqrt_array(4) # "search" in the range of 0 to 10 with a "precision" of 0.0001 index = bisect.bisect_left(sa, 7, 0, 10*10**4) print 7**0.5 print index/ (10**4.0) — paulluap nguồn northern ufo news